Maison > interface Web > js tutoriel > JavaScript implémente une méthode pour contrôler que seuls le chinois, les chiffres et l'anglais peuvent être saisis dans la zone de saisie en fonction des règles habituelles.

JavaScript implémente une méthode pour contrôler que seuls le chinois, les chiffres et l'anglais peuvent être saisis dans la zone de saisie en fonction des règles habituelles.

黄舟
Libérer: 2017-03-23 14:56:24
original
3130 Les gens l'ont consulté

Cet article présente principalement JavaScript pour contrôler que seul le chinois peut être saisi dans l'entrée box, La méthode des nombres et de l'anglais implémente la fonction de restriction de saisie de caractères basée sur une vérification régulière, qui a une certaine valeur de référence. Les amis dans le besoin peuvent s'y référer

Cet article décrit un exemple de la façon dont seuls le chinois, les chiffres et. L'anglais peut être saisi dans la zone de saisie du contrôle Javascript. La méthode est partagée avec tout le monde pour votre référence, comme suit :

1 Contexte du problème :

J'ai rencontré un tel problème. problème : Il existe une zone de saisie qui nécessite uniquement de saisir le chinois, les chiffres et l'anglais (c'est-à-dire filtrer caractères spéciaux chaîne)

Code JS :

function checkUsername()
{
 //正则表达式
 var reg = new RegExp("^[A-Za-z0-9\u4e00-\u9fa5]+$");
 //获取输入框中的值
 var username = document.getElementById("username").value.trim();
 //判断输入框中有内容
 if(!reg.test(username))
 {
 alert("请输入中文、数字和英文!");
 //输入非法字符,清空输入框
 $("#username").val("");
 }
}
Copier après la connexion

3. Code HTML de la page :

<input type="text" id="username" onblur="checkUsername()"/>
Copier après la connexion

L'exemple de code complet est le suivant :





Test



<input type="text" id="username" onblur="checkUsername()"/>
Copier après la connexion

Le rendu en cours d'exécution est le suivant :

JavaScript implémente une méthode pour contrôler que seuls le chinois, les chiffres et l'anglais peuvent être saisis dans la zone de saisie en fonction des règles habituelles.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al